Finding fire insurance for homes in areas with high fire risk is a challenge that will only increase for Californians, experts predict. Michael Coffey, an insurance defense litigator who works on large, global insurance cases, says he expects more insurance companies to leave the state - forcing prices up for everyone.

In the longer term, the state has been looking for fixes as its insurance market is overburdened by the devastation caused by climate crisis-fueled disasters. A new regulation that took effect this month allows insurers to consider the climate crisis when setting their prices - which many insurance companies had said was a reason they pulled out of the state's insurance market. California previously did not let insurance companies factor in current or future risks when deciding how to price their policies.

Coffey says that the government cannot be a blind insurer of people's homes. "That's not something the government can be in the business of," he says. "It's too expensive and it would overwhelm the system economically.

"If people thought it was expensive now to live in California, I think they should understand that it's priced based upon the risks," Coffey says. "And California has a lot of insurance risk between earthquakes and wildfires, so you're gonna have to pay a lot more."
